1. Binder: A temporary policy until a decision is made about an application.
1. A person must agree to install and maintain emergency shut off system in order to qualify for coverage
would be found in the:: Warranty found in conditions section of policy.
2. There was an accident involving a car hitting a structure. During investigation a contractor found rot in another
part of the structure that will not be covered. Why?: The proximate cause, car hitting structure, was not responsible
for rot.
3. Where would you find the following statement in an insurance policy: The insured must make reasonable
effort to protect the covered property from further damage.: Conditions
4. Direct Loss: Physical harm to tangible property caused by a peril.
5. Non-waiver agreement: A signed agreement that says that the insurer may continue to investigate a claim
or defend the policyholder in court, but still keeps right to deny coverage.
6. A retail store institutes a training program for all cashiers to help them identify and deter shoplifters
would be an example of:: Risk Reduction

, 7. Statement that does NOT apply to subrogation. The exact amount of subrogation will usually be determined by
a court of law.
8. Home is valued at 495k. Limit 400k with 2% deductible. 27k in damage. How much for settlement?: 19k
9. Actual Cash Value: Replacement Cost minus Depreciation
10. Home is worth 525k. Limit 500k with 1.5% deductible. 36k in damages. How much for settlement?: 28.5k
11. Franchise Deductible: When the loss is equal to or more than the deductible, the loss will be paid in full.
12. Replacement Cost: Usually beneficial to the policyholder.
13. An adjuster's preliminary claim report should:: Establish a claim reserve.
14. Staff Adjuster: Adjuster that is employed by only one insurance company and paid by salary.
15. As a fiduciary agent, an adjuster has the power to bind the insurer. Which of the following statements is FALSE
regarding this power?: Only an adjuster's written statements can legally bind an insurer.
16. If a claim includes lost wages, an adjuster should:: Verify the loss with the employer.
17. In liability claims the defendant is usually:: The insurer
